Lunch prices in the district will increase by 25-cents.
Officials voted to increase the lunch prices to $2.50 for the 2012-13 school year. Officials are preparing for new federal department of agriculture guidelines that will require districts to serve more whole grains; fruits and vegetables; and fat-free or low-fat milk—foods that are more expensive.
The new guidelines will be explain in depth at the May 7 student life meeting at 7 p.m. at the on Tenth Street.
